Once you reach your mid to late 20’s a few things start to happen-
1) Most of your friends have moved away
2) Most of your friends have gotten married
3) Most of your friends have had kids
You feel your social circle dwindling and you wonder what you can do about it if you meet some of those things, all of those or none. Meetup, it is the best thing I have found. Let me start by saying Meetup isn’t paying me or giving me anything to write this. I actually pay them! I found that as a combination of items 1 through 3 listed above were happening I didn’t have as many people to hang out with. Now this doesn’t mean that we aren’t’ still friends but it does mean we have a bit less in common. I wanted to meet some fun people that I could hang out with and a few fun couples that Mike and I could do dinner with as well. While listening to the radio one day I heard about Meetup, here we are a year later and I run a couples group, belong to a wine group, a book club, and a few women’s groups. In the last year I have meet some of the people who I know hang out with on a regular basis. Tonight I had a couples happy hour, and there were 4 couples and me (since Mike was traveling). 3 of the 4 were new to the group and they were all so nice! I am so glad I found Meetup.
